CAT estimates ₹4.75 lakh crore Diwali business this year. MP Praveen Khandelwal says PM Modi's 'vocal for local' call opened new opportunities for traders. GST rate cuts and promotion of Indian products energized markets. Consumers prefer domestic goods over foreign, boosting 'Atmanirbhar Bharat'. Diwali trade reflects participation across income groups. CAT's breakdown shows food items at 13%, clothing 12%, electronics 8%, and gift items 8% of total sales. Markets sparkle with 'swadeshi' spirit, symbolizing India's economic strength. (Updated 6 Oct 2025, 10:15 IST; source: link)
